Now, a Massachusetts local warns others of reckless police officers, as one had driven straight through a stop sign and right into their rented SUV.
As an essential nursing home worker who needs their car to get to their workplace, the careless cop left them “carless, very defeated, and also cold.” What happened was that the “oblivious city police officer blows stop sign seemingly hitting the gas instead of break and smashes cruiser into my passenger side,” the victim recalled. “Apparently police are the most unsafe on the road right now. Stay home,” they warn other drivers in their post on r/massachusetts.
“Police officers are the absolute worst drivers,” agreed a commenter. “Police are usually the most unsafe in life, not just roads,” added another individual. “Remember that police officers have immunity for any damage to personal property,” noted a third.
